The built-in grinders are a significant advantage of Ninja espresso machines. These grinders use conical burrs, which are superior to blade grinders in terms of precision and flavor preservation. Conical burrs crush the coffee beans instead of chopping them, resulting in a more even grind and a richer flavor. This is particularly important for espresso-making, where the grind size can significantly affect the taste and quality of the shot.

Maintenance and Cleaning of Ninja Espresso Machines

Maintenance and cleaning of your Ninja espresso machine are crucial to ensure that it continues to produce high-quality espresso shots and prevents the buildup of stale coffee oils and mineral deposits. Regular cleaning also helps to prevent bacterial growth and keep your machine smelling fresh and clean. Failing to clean and maintain your machine can lead to poor-tasting coffee, clogged brew groups, and even more serious issues that can damage the machine.
The Importance of Regular Cleaning and Maintenance
Cleaning your Ninja espresso machine should be a regular part of your routine, ideally after every use. Here are some reasons why regular cleaning and maintenance are essential:
-
• Prevents buildup of stale coffee oils and mineral deposits
• Prevents bacterial growth
• Ensures consistent flavor and quality of espresso shots
• Helps to maintain the longevity of the machine
• Prevents clogging of brew groups and other parts
The Process for Cleaning the Machine and its Parts
Cleaning the Ninja espresso machine is a straightforward process that requires some basic cleaning supplies. Here is a step-by-step guide to cleaning your machine and its parts:
- Turn off the machine and unplug it: This is an essential safety precaution to prevent any accidents or electrical shocks.
- Remove any detachable parts and wash them in warm soapy water: The detachable parts, such as the brew group, filter basket, and any other accessories, should be washed in warm soapy water and rinsed thoroughly.
- Run a cleaning solution through the brewing system: A cleaning solution, such as a mixture of equal parts water and white vinegar, can be run through the brewing system to remove any mineral deposits and stale coffee oils.
- Rinse the machine and dry it with a soft cloth: After cleaning the machine, it should be rinsed thoroughly and dried with a soft cloth to prevent any water spots.
Descaling and Maintaining the Brewing System
Descaling is an important part of maintaining your Ninja espresso machine’s brewing system. Mineral deposits can build up over time, causing issues with the flow of water and the quality of the espresso shots. To descale your machine, follow these steps:
-
• Check the manufacturer’s instructions for the recommended descaling solution
• Run a mixture of equal parts water and descaling solution through the brewing system
• Rinse the machine thoroughly to remove any residue
